Kimbolton School is seeking an experienced and motivated Plumber / Plant Maintenance Engineer to join our Maintenance team on a part-time basis. This is a key role supporting the team in the maintenance of all the school's properties, which range from the Grade I listed Castle and Victorian Upper Prep School to the Queen Katharine building, which was completed in 2015.

The successful candidate will be flexible, self-motivated and able to manage a varied workload. Good communication skills, a high standard of workmanship, and the ability to work independently or as part of a team are essential.
